Industrial bakeries lose OEE in ways a discrete factory rarely sees. It is rarely one big breakdown. It is the final proofer that drifts on humidity or temperature and slows the whole line, the spiral or horizontal mixer that trips on an overload, the divider or moulder that stops on a weight or dough fault, and the flow wrapper that jams on a film splice mid-run. Each stop looks small, and together they quietly eat a shift, which is exactly the sort of loss the free OEE tracker and a habit of downtime tracking are built to surface, in the language of OEE.

Why does bakery OEE often run lower than the headline number?
Bakery lines carry frequent product changeovers and allergen cleandowns, temperature and humidity-sensitive proofing that holds the line, and a stream of short wrapping-line stops. Those short, frequent losses are the hardest to track by hand and the easiest to undercount, which is exactly why logging them matters.
